2005 release from The Rye Catchers, who had an album on this site some years back that was big fave with a lot of Not Lamers. The followup has finally arrived...and well worth the wait! With top-shelf production, clean, crisp guitars and lots of British-styled pop melodies, The Rye Catchers sounds like a clean, pure pop version of Oasis. They remind us a lot of Supergrass and Dodgy, two of the very best bands to come from Britain in the last 10 years and also Swedish pop band, Popium and Soundtrack Of Our Lives in a lot of spots, too..the bass lines here are so McCartney-esque in that they add another layer of melody underneath the main, guitar driven one. Well, we
*love* that! There`s some cool 60`s mod vibes and spirited chord-driven and anthemic guitar arrangements--which is where the Oasis comes into the picture. It`s bright, harmonic pop with Inventive, intelligent and truly luminous arrangements - Steady beats, tight melodies and a dreamy quality to all the songs. Extremely Highly Recommended!
